Transaction 85ac306f92086d8ca8e7424ec7bf227b385a1c67feea1f08d0c808361eb020d9
1 Input
1 Output
-
85ac306f92086d8ca8e7424ec7bf227b385a1c67feea1f08d0c808361eb020d9:0
- value
- 2044904
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f0be3805e4ebc5a5161d9b720c7b4b44f366fbe OP_EQUAL
- address
- 3EjNo1qiRUHdy8bafZxCo3mCswxkmACM26